Jonathan Creek Township is located in Moultrie County, Illinois. As of the 2010 census, its population was 990 and it contained 265 housing units.[2] A large Amish community is present in Jonathan Creek Township.

Geography
According to the 2010 census, the township has a total area of 36.79 square miles (95.3 km2), all land.[2]
